Frequently asked questions about villa rentals in Lake Hayes
What is the best time to visit Lake Hayes?
The best time to visit Lake Hayes is during the shoulder seasons, spring (September-November) and autumn (March-May). The weather is mild, the crowds are smaller, and the colours are spectacular. If you're looking for snow, winter (June-August) is the time to go, but be prepared for colder temperatures.
When is it easiest to book a villa rental in Lake Hayes?
Booking a villa rental in Lake Hayes is easiest outside of the peak season, which is December to February. You'll find better availability and often more competitive prices during the shoulder seasons or winter.
